#ifdef LIBOGLEAO_OBSD
#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<sys/ioctl.h>
#include <unistd.h>
#include <inttypes.h>
#include <fcntl.h>
#include <sys/audioio.h>
#include <sys/types.h>
#include <sys/conf.h>
#include <string.h>
#include "ogle_ao.h"
#include "ogle_ao_private.h"
typedef struct obsd_instance_s {
ogle_ao_instance_t ao;
int fd;
int sample_rate;
int samples_written;
int sample_frame_size;
int initialized;
} obsd_instance_t;
static
int obsd_init(ogle_ao_instance_t *_instance,
ogle_ao_audio_info_t *audio_info)
{
int single_sample_size;
audio_info_t info;
obsd_instance_t *instance = (obsd_instance_t *)_instance;
AUDIO_INITINFO(&info);
info.play.sample_rate = audio_info->sample_rate;
info.play.precision = audio_info->sample_resolution;
if(audio_info->chtypes != OGLE_AO_CHTYPE_UNSPECIFIED) {
// do this only if we have requested specific channels in chtypes
// otherwise trust the nr channels
audio_info->chtypes = OGLE_AO_CHTYPE_LEFT | OGLE_AO_CHTYPE_RIGHT;
audio_info->channels = 2;
}
if(audio_info->chlist) {
free(audio_info->chlist);
}
audio_info->chlist = NULL;
info.play.channels = audio_info->channels;
info.lowat = 5;
switch(audio_info->encoding) {
case OGLE_AO_ENCODING_LINEAR:
default:
info.play.encoding = AUDIO_ENCODING_LINEAR;
break;
}
/* set the audio format */
if(ioctl(instance->fd, AUDIO_SETINFO, &info) == -1) {
perror("setinfo");
return -1;
}
/* Check that we actually got the requested nuber of channles,
* the frequency and precision that we asked for? */
if(audio_info->chtypes != OGLE_AO_CHTYPE_UNSPECIFIED) {
audio_info->chlist = malloc(info.play.channels * sizeof(ogle_ao_chtype_t));
audio_info->chlist[0] = OGLE_AO_CHTYPE_LEFT;
audio_info->chlist[1] = OGLE_AO_CHTYPE_RIGHT;
}
/* Stored as 8bit, 16bit, or 32bit */
single_sample_size = (info.play.precision + 7) / 8;
if(single_sample_size > 2) {
single_sample_size = 4;
}
instance->sample_frame_size = single_sample_size*info.play.channels;
instance->initialized = 1;
audio_info->sample_frame_size = instance->sample_frame_size;
return 0;
}
static
int obsd_play(ogle_ao_instance_t *_instance, void *samples, size_t nbyte)
{
obsd_instance_t *instance = (obsd_instance_t *)_instance;
int written;
written = write(instance->fd, samples, nbyte);
if(written == -1) {
perror("audio write");
return -1;
}
instance->samples_written += written / instance->sample_frame_size;
return 0;
}
static
int obsd_odelay(ogle_ao_instance_t *_instance, uint32_t *samples_return)
{
obsd_instance_t *instance = (obsd_instance_t *)_instance;
audio_info_t info;
int odelay;
if (ioctl(instance->fd, AUDIO_GETINFO, &info) == -1) {
perror("AUDIO_GETINFO");
return -1;
}
odelay = info.play.seek / instance->sample_frame_size;
*samples_return = odelay;
return 0;
}
static
void obsd_close(ogle_ao_instance_t *_instance)
{
obsd_instance_t *instance = (obsd_instance_t *)_instance;
close(instance->fd);
}
static
int obsd_flush(ogle_ao_instance_t *_instance)
{
obsd_instance_t *instance = (obsd_instance_t *)_instance;
fprintf(stderr, "AUDIO_FLUSH called\n");
ioctl(instance->fd, AUDIO_FLUSH, NULL);
instance->samples_written = 0;
ioctl(instance->fd, AUDIO_DRAIN, 0);
return 0;
}
static
int obsd_drain(ogle_ao_instance_t *_instance)
{
obsd_instance_t *instance = (obsd_instance_t *)_instance;
ioctl(instance->fd, AUDIO_DRAIN, 0);
return 0;
}
static
ogle_ao_instance_t *obsd_open(char *dev)
{
obsd_instance_t *instance;
instance = malloc(sizeof(obsd_instance_t));
if(instance == NULL)
return NULL;
instance->ao.init = obsd_init;
instance->ao.play = obsd_play;
instance->ao.close = obsd_close;
instance->ao.odelay = obsd_odelay;
instance->ao.flush = obsd_flush;
instance->ao.drain = obsd_drain;
instance->initialized = 0;
instance->sample_rate = 0;
instance->samples_written = 0;
instance->sample_frame_size = 0;
instance->fd = open(dev, O_WRONLY);
if(instance->fd < 0) {
fprintf(stderr, "Can not open %s\n", dev);
free(instance);
return NULL;
}
return (ogle_ao_instance_t *)instance;
}
/* The one directly exported function */
ogle_ao_instance_t *ao_obsd_open(char *dev)
{
return obsd_open(dev);
}
#endif
